Explore locationBarclays is expanding its UK engineering presence as part of our 2026 technology growth strategy, and we are looking for a remarkable Java Software Engineer to join our Digital Feature Engineering team. This team is at the heart of delivering best-in-class experiences across our Mobile App and Retail Online Banking platforms.
You’ll work within our Core App & Web group, contributing to high-performing backend services that power millions of customer interactions every day. This is a hands-on engineering role focused on building robust, scalable Java applications within a complex and evolving digital ecosystem.
To be successful as a Java Software Engineer, you should have:
Experience in Java software development within enterprise-scale or highly complex environments.
Previous experience with Test Driven Development (TDD) and a commitment to engineering best practices.
Demonstrated ability to confidently work within large, unfamiliar, and legacy codebases.
Some other highly valued skills may include:
Experience building and integrating RESTful APIs.
Background in Java web application development.
Excellent communication skills and the ability to manage stakeholders effectively across technical and non-technical teams.
You may be assessed on the key critical skills relevant for success in role, such as risk and controls, change and transformation, business acumen strategic thinking and digital and technology, as well as job-specific technical skills.
This role will be located at our Knutsford office.
